you work in a restaurant. you have observed several of the cooks in the restaurant using drugs and believe that they are a hazard to themselves and others. which is the most professional way to handle this situation? a) write an anonymous note to your boss describing the problem. b) decide that you do not have the right to judge the cooks’ behavior. c) confront the cooks about the problem in front of witnesses. d) have a conversation with your boss about what you have observed.
Answer
Brief Explanations:
Writing an anonymous note may lack credibility. Deciding not to judge ignores the safety - hazard. Confronting cooks in front of witnesses can cause a scene. Having a conversation with the boss is a proper, professional way to address the serious issue while maintaining a respectful and appropriate work - environment approach.
Answer:
D. Have a conversation with your boss about what you have observed.
